Summary

"The Bleeder": Leo Dershowitz is an unsuccessful artist with minimal talent. But all that changes one day when he finds the macabre source of his artistic muse - and now nothing will stop Leo from creating his masterpieces.

"Deal With the Devil": A private investigator gets the wrong end of a deal gone bad. Or does he?

"The Back of Beyond": A lonely bar at the far edge of the world gives the owner much more than he bargained for.

Plus a bonus scene from Vampire Moon.
